Output 93d453e2a72767e1597a3f6998fcd90817c0ba7a13b90d430623c31fa6c36f55:0

value
27915057915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 628082d064267ac397199dcdca1c9261f0bde354 OP_EQUALVERIFY OP_CHECKSIG
address
DE7viA87TxTJR5T9F2mxKZqHyudGrk1jK4
transaction
93d453e2a72767e1597a3f6998fcd90817c0ba7a13b90d430623c31fa6c36f55